BrainVoyager File Types Glossary

This glossary lists and describes all the file types you will encounter while using BrainVoyager. This page is incomplete as it is currently under development.

Anatomical files

.amr for Anatomical magnetic resonance

  • contains an array of 2D anatomic slices

.vmr for Volumetric magnetic resonance

  • contains 3D data structure for anatomical scans

Functional files

.fmr for Functional magnetic resonance

  • contains information about functional slices
  • must be partnered with .stc file
  • is a simple text file

.stc for Slice time course

  • contains functional time series data organized by 2 volumes over time

.vtc for Volumetric time course

  • contains functional time series data organized by 3D volumes over time
  • usually linked to a .vmr (3D anatomical) file

Procedure and analysis files

.avg for Event-related average

  • contains results for event related average (event related design)

.ctr for Contrast

  • contains information about the contrasts to use in a general linear model

.eig for Eigen values/vectors

  • contains information about the eigen values/vectors when conducting an independent component analysis(ica)

.glm for General linear model

  • contains information about results of a general linear model (either from a single subject or multi-subject/run design matrix)

.ica for Independent component analysis

  • contains information about the results of a independent component analysis

.mdm for Multi-subject/run design matrix

  • contains information about a multi-subject/run design, referencing the .vtcs and .sdms used to fit the GLM to multiple runs

.msk for Mask

  • contains information about which voxels are inside the brain

.prt for Protocol

  • contains information about stimulus timing for a functional run
  • is a simple text file

.rtc for Reference time course

  • contains information about motion corretion (6 predictors: translation and rotation in the x, y, and z axes)

.sdm for Single subject/run design matrix

  • contains information about the model being fit to a .vtc

.vmp for Volumetric map

  • contains information about multiple statistical maps with different contrasts

.voi for Voxel of interest

  • contains information for specific voxel coordinates
